About Arroz tufado

Arroz Tufado, known as puffed rice, is a light and airy cereal made by heating rice grains under high pressure until they expand. Originating from South Asian cuisine, it is widely enjoyed in snacks and desserts, such as Indian bhel puri or Southeast Asian sweet treats. Typically, plain puffed rice is low in calories and fat, making it a popular choice for weight-conscious individuals. It is also gluten-free and provides a quick source of energizing carbohydrates, though its nutritional profile is relatively simple, with minimal protein, fiber, and vitamins. Some variations include added sugar, salt, or oils, which can increase calories and reduce healthfulness. When consumed in moderation and as part of a balanced diet, Arroz Tufado can serve as a versatile ingredient for light meals or snacks while adding texture and crunch.
